I don't believe this has been mentioned yet, but on my MacBook (2008, Alu. Uni.) there is an odd audio issue when using headphones with the EQ turned on.
The audio comes out muffled for about 10-15 seconds, and then resets itself to normal playback. This will do it on every track, without fail, until it plays a little into the song - then it's ok.
This only happens with headphones in. Playing the audio out of the MacBook is just fine. In addition, the EQ has to be on. No issue with it off.
Such a unique set of conditions have to be met for this problem to occur, that it isn't a huge issue for me. Figured I'd pass it along for any audiophiles out there to test.
